Functional analyses of the Gti1/Pac2 family proteins MaGti1 and MaPac2 in Metarhizium acridum

The entomopathogenic fungi, as an important resource of biocontrol agents, are of great potential in pest control due to their low possibility of producing insect resistance, environmental friendliness, and considerable diffusion capacity. However, some disadvantages, such as sensitivity to adverse conditions, poor efficiency, and high production costs, have limited their large-scale applications. Therefore, enhancing basic research intensity in entomopathogenic fungi should be beneficial to promote the production and application of mycopesticides.The Gti1/Pac2 family proteins are important transcriptional factors in fungi, and play crucial roles in regulating the growth and pathogenicity of fungi. In this study, two of the Gti1/Pac2 family protein genes, MaGti1 and MaPac2, were cloned in the model entomopathogenic fungus Metarhizium acridum. And the roles of MaGti1 and MaPac2 in the growth, stress resistance, infection and pathogenicity of M. acridum were determined using the knockout and complemention strategies.
